NE DEDICATION p.206.396.6252 p.206.396.3199 August 10, 2006 OFFICE OF THE HEARING EXAMINER CITY OF RENTON Minutes APPLICANT: Johnathan Kurth Davis Real Estate Group 1201 Monster Rd SW, Ste. 320 Renton, WA 98055 Duvall Short Plat LUA 06-031, SHPL-H LOCATION: NW comer of the intersection of Duvall Ave NE and NE 10a' Street SUMMARY OF REQUEST: Hearing Examiner Short Plat approval for an eight (8) lot subdivision of a 1.17-acre site for the future construction of detached single-family residences. SUMMARY OF ACTION: Development Services Recommendation. Approve subject to conditions DEVELOPMENT SERVICES REPORT: The Development Services Report was received by the Examiner on July 11, 2006. PUBLIC HEARING: After reviewing the Development Services Report, examining available information on file with the application, field checking the property and surrounding area; the Examiner conducted a public hearing on the subject as follows: ML\'UTES The following minutes are a summary of the July IS, 2006 hearing. The legal record is recorded on CD. The hearing opened on Tuesday, July 18, 2006, at 9:56 a.m. in the Council Chambers on the seventh floor of the Renton City HaII. Parties wishing to testify were affirmed by the Examiner. The following exhibits were entered into the record: Exhibit No. 1: Yellow file containing the original application, proof of posting, proof of publication and other documentation pertinent to this request. Exhibit No. 2: Preliminary Short Plat Exhibit No. 3 Utilities Plan Exhibit No. 4: Grading Plan Exhibit No. 5: Preliminary Landscape Plan Exhibit No. 6: Recommended Front Yard Orientation Duvall Short Plat File No.: LUA-06-031, SHPL-H August 10, 2006 Page 2 Exhibit No. 7: Neighborhood Detail Map The hearing opened with a presentation of the staff report by Valerie Kinast, Senior Planner, Development Services, City of Renton, 1055 S Grady Way, Renton, Washington 98055. The site is located on the west side of Duvall Avenue NE where NE 10'h Street meets Duvall. The site is zoned R-8 and is designated RSF in the Comprehensive Plan Land Use Map. The 1.17-acre site would be subdivided into 8 lots for the eventual development of detached single-family homes. The site is vacant except for a shed, which would be demolished. The net density would be 7.94 dulac, which meets the requirements for the R-8 zone. All lots meet the minimum requirements for the parcels over an acre in size. The also comply with the width and depth requirements. Lots 1-3 should have their front facing Duvall, Lots 6 and 7 would front on NE I O'h and Lot 8 would front on Chelan Avenue NE. Lots 4 and 5 would front on the proposed alley because they have no other access. Access to the lots would be from a proposed 20-foot wide alley that would run from NE 101h Street to the north property line. Two lots would access from Chelan Avenue NE. A street modification was applied for and approved to allow for the 20-foot wide alley to be used as access for the short plat. The alley would be dedicated to the City as a public right-of-way. The new public alley would be paved with 5-foot wide sidewalks and no parking signage. On Chelan Avenue NE the applicant would be required to complete the street, paved to a width of 32 feet with 5-foot sidewalks. The site is currently vegetated with grasses and wild rose and blackberry bushes. There are no significant trees on the property. Five feet of landscaping has been proposed along the frontages of the property. The landscape strip along Duvall would need to be increased to 10-feet in width to meet code. Two trees need to be added on Lots 4 and 5. A revised landscape plan should be submitted at the time of application for street and utility construction. Traffic, Park and Fire Mitigation Fees were imposed on this plat. There was no one else wishing to speak, and no further comments from staff, The hearing closed at 10:15. a.m. FINDINGS CONCLUSIONS & RECOMMENDATION Having reviewed the record in this matter, the Examiner now makes and enters the following: FINDINGS: The applicant, 3ohnathan Kurth, Davis Real Estate Group, filed a request for a Short Plat. 2. The yellow file containing the staff report, the State Environmental Policy Act (SEPA) documentation and other pertinent materials was entered into the record as Exhibit #1. The Environmental Review Committee (ERC), the City's responsible official determined that the proposal is exempt from environmental review. 4. The subject proposal was reviewed by all departments with an interest in the matter. The subject site is located at the northwest corner of Duvall Avenue NE and NE 1 Oth Street. Chelan Avenue NE would be located along the western boundary of the plat. 6. The map element of the Comprehensive Plan designates the area in which the subject site is located as suitable for the development of single-family uses, but does not mandate such development without consideration of other policies of the Plan. 7. The subject site is currently zoned R-S (Single Family - 8 dwelling units/acre). The subject site was annexed to the City with the adoption of Ordinance 5161 enacted in November 2005. 9. The subject site is approximately 1.17 acres or 48,647 square feet. The parcel is approximately 286 feet wide (east to west) by 170 feet deep. 10. The subject site slopes slightly downward to the northwest. There is a shed on the site that would be removed if the plat is approved. The site is covered by grasses and some other non-descript vegetation but contains no significant trees. 11. The applicant proposes dividing the subject site into eight (8) single-family lots. The lots will range in size from 4,500 square feet to 6,377 square feet. There would be two tiers of three lots and one tier of Duvall Short Plat File No.: LUA-06-031, SHPL-H August 10, 2006 Page 4 two lots. Proposed Lots 1, 2 and 3 (south to north) would be located along Duvall Avenue. Proposed Lots 4, 5 and 6 (north to south) would be located in the middle of the plat. Proposed Lots 7 and 8 (south to north) would be located along Chelan Avenue NE, the western edge of the plat. Proposed Lots 7 and 8 would also take their access to Chelan. 12. A 20 foot wide public alley access would run north to south west of Lots 1, 2 and 3 and east of Lots 4, 5 and 6. It would provide access to Proposed Lots I to 6. It is intended to replace access to Duvall an arterial street, and therefore, restrict access to Duvall from Proposed Lots 1, 2 and 3. A modification to allow the 20-foot alley was approved by the Administrator. The applicant will be responsible for improving the alley and it will need to be dedicated as a public right-of-way. 13. A portion of Chelan Avenue is being extended along the west side of the plat as part of another approved plat. There will be a hammerhead turnaround as part of that development. The applicant will be responsible for dedicating and improving approximately 14 feet to develop a portion of Chelan as part of this current plat proposal. 14. The density for the plat would be 7.94 dwelling units per acre after subtracting roadways. 15. The subject site is located within the Renton School District. The project is expected to generate approximately 4 school age children. These students would be spread across the grades and would be assigned on a space available basis. 16. The development will increase traffic approximately 10 trips per unit or approximately 80 trips for the 8 single-family homes. Approximately ten percent of the trips, or approximately 8 additional peak hour trips will be generated in the morning and evening. 17. Stormwater detention, if required, will be detained within a tank or vault. If it were required under the 1990 Manual it would have to comply with the 2005 manual standards. Temporary erosion control will be necessary. 18. The site is within both the sewer and domestic water service area of the City. Service is available although lines will have to be extended to serve the proposed plat. 19. The applicant will have to meet the City's landscaping standards for individual lots and street trees. 20. The City has adopted mitigation fees for transportation improvements, fire services and parks and recreational needs based on an analysis of the needs and costs of those services. These fees are applied to new development to help offset the impacts new homes and residents have on the existing community and the additional demand for services_ 21. Staff recommended that Lots 1 through 6 must use the new public alley as access and not Duvall Avenue NE or NE 10`h Street. Restrictive covenants shall be recorded on the lots to the effect. Staff also recommended that Lots 1, 2 and 3 shall have their front yards along Duvall Avenue NE and Lots 6 and 7 shall have their front yards along NE IOth Street. 22. At the hearing it was determined that a seven (7) foot dedication along Chelan Avenue NE was necessary. Duvall Short Plat File No.: LUA-06-031, SHPL-H August 10, 2006 Page 5 CONCLUSIONS: The proposed plat appears to serve the public use and interest. The division of the lot will create additional detached housing opportunities in an area of the City where urban services are already available. The plat will tape advantage of an underutilized parcel and create a series of lots that meet City standards in a plat that also uses alley access to reduce congestion on arterial streets. 2. The development will increase the demands on the City's parks, roads and emergency services. The applicant shall therefore help offset those impacts by providing mitigation that matches the fees established by the City. In other areas of fiscal impact, the development should increase the tax base of the City, thereby providing some offsets to other impacts that will be generated by the new residents. 4. As noted, the plat will use an alley to provide access to a series of lots that would otherwise gain their primary access from arterial streets like Duvall and NE 10th. The plat will be surrounded by three streets, but access would be limited to avoid a series of new driveways from these homes. Staffs recommendation on access and front yard orientation is appropriate. In conclusion, the proposed plat appears to provide a reasonable layout for dividing this approximately one -acre parcel. DECISION: The Short Plat is approved subject to the following conditions: 1. The applicant shall obtain a demolition permit for the existing shed and have the final inspection prior to short plat recording. Lots 1 through 6 must use the new public alley as access and not Duvall Avenue NE or NE 10`s Street. Restrictive covenants shall be recorded on the lots to the effect. This can occur consecutively with short plat recording. A space should be left on the face of the short plat for the recording number of the covenant. Lots 1, 2 and 3 shall have their front yards along Duvall Avenue NE and Lots 6 and 7 shall have their front yards along NE 10 h Street. A note shall be placed on the face of the short plat to this effect. 4. A revised landscape plan shall be submitted at the time of application for site improvement construction permits. In the plan, the landscape strip along Duvall Avenue NE should be increased to the required 10-foot width and the required two trees per lot should be shown on Lots 4 and 5. 5. A homeowner's association or maintenance agreement shall be created concurrently with the recording of the final short plat, which would be responsible for any common improvements and/or tracts within the plat. 6. The applicant shall pay the appropriate Traffic Mitigation Fee based on $75.00 per new average daily trip attributed to the project prior to the recording of the final plat. 7. The project shall be required to comply with the 2005 King County Surface Water Design Manual to meet both detention (Conservation FIow control -- a.k.a Level 2) and water quality improvements if it is Duvall Short Plat File No.: LUA-06-031, SHPL-H August 10, 2006 Page 6 determined that detention is triggered under the 1990 King County Surface Water Design Manual. The applicant shall pay the appropriate Fire Mitigation Fee based on a rate of $488.00 for each new single-family lot prior to the recording of the final plat. The applicant shall pay the appropriate Parks Mitigation Fee based on $530,76 per new single-family lot prior to the recording of the final plat. 10. The applicant shall be required to dedicate the 20-foot wide alley, seven feet of frontage along Chelan Avenue NE and the 15-foot corner radii to the City of Renton at the time of short plat recording.
